    Blockchain Technology and Its Impact

    Understanding Blockchain Basics

    Blockchain technology is a decentralized ledger system that records transactions across multiple computers. This structure ensures that the data is immutable and transparent. Each block in the chain contains a list of transactions, a timestamp, and a cryptographic hash of the previous block. He emphasizes the importance of security.

    Key characteristics of blockchain include:

  • Decentralization, reducing single points of failure
  • Transparency, allowing all participants to verify transactions
  • Immutability, preventing unauthorized changes to data
  • Enhanced security through cryptographic techniques
  • These features significantly impact various industries, including finance, supply chain, and healthcare. He believes that blockchain can improve efficiency. As organizations adopt this technology, they can streamline operations and reduce costs. The potential applications are vast and transformative.

    Case Studies of Blockchain in Banking

    Several banks have successfully implemented blockchain technology to enhance their operations. For instance, JPMorgan Chase developed the Interbank Information Network (IIN) to facilitate real-time payments and reduce transaction times. This initiative allows banks to share information securely and efficiently. He notes that this collaboration is essential for modern banking.

    Another example is Santander, which utilizes blockchain for cross-border payments. By leveraging this technology, the bank has significantly reduced costs and processing times. He believes that this efficiency is crucial for global transactions.

    Additionally, HSBC has adopted blockchain for trade finance, streamlining the documentation process. This application minimizes fraud and enhances transparency in transactions. He emphasizes that these case studies illustrate the transformative potential of blockchain in banking. The impact on operational efficiency is profound.

    Regulatory Landscape and Compliance

    Current Regulations Affecting Fintech

    Current regulations affecting fintech are diverse and complex, reflecting the rapid evolution of the industry. Regulatory bodies are increasingly focused on consumer protection and data privacy. This focus aims to build trust in digital financial services. He notes that compliance is essential for fintech companies.

    Key regulations include the General Data Protection Regulation (GDPR) in Europe, which governs data handling practices. Additionally, the Payment Services Directive 2 (PSD2) promotes competition and innovation in payment services. He believes that these regulations encourage transparency.

    Moreover, anti-money laundering (AML) and know your customer (KYC) regulations are critical for fintech operations. These measures help prevent fraud and illicit activities. He emphasizes that adherence to these regulations is vital for sustainable growth. The regulatory landscape continues to evolve, requiring constant vigilance from fintech firms.

    Global Perspectives on Fintech Regulation

    Global perspectives on fintech regulation vary significantly across regions. In the United States, regulatory bodies like the SEC and CFTC focus on consumer protection and market integrity. This approach aims to foster innovation while ensuring safety. He notes that this balance is crucial.

    In contrast, the European Union emphasizes a unified regulatory framework through initiatives like the PSD2. This directive promotes competition and transparency in financial services. He believes that such regulations can enhance consumer choice.

    Meanwhile, countries like Singapore adopt a more progressive stance, encouraging fintech innovation through regulatory sandboxes. These environments allow startups to test products with reduced regulatory burdens. He emphasizes that this flexibility can drive growth. Each region’s regulatory approach shapes the fintech landscape and influences global adoption.
